With the right cake or bake, anything is possible! A tale of magic, baking and friendship from Paralympian and star of the Great Comic Relief Bake-Off, Ellie Simmonds. It's the annual bake-off in Greyton and the winner gets an amazing prize - an all-expenses paid trip to London and the chance to meet a very special VIP . . . Ellie has always wanted to go swimming at the Olympic Park and now it looks as if her dream might come true! But the Scrudges make revolting cakes - Ellie will have to help them win the competition, with a little help from a very special little magical baker.
Ellie Simmonds is a Paralympic swimming champion and has ten world records to her name. At 14, Ellie was the youngest recipient of the MBE, and also now has an OBE. Ellie has continued to succeed in swimming, but she also loves to bake! Working on Ellie's Magical Bakery is a really exciting new way for Ellie to pursue her love of cakes and bakes.
